Looks like a problem of possibly more general interest, though.

If we put the SwitchProducer branches "inline", like

product = SwitchProducer(
    cpu = cms.EDProducer("CPUProducer", ...),
    acc = cms.EDProducer("AccProducer", ...)
)

then

  • we can do "keep *" to keep only the one that runs
  • cannot keep both branches, because the OutputModules do not accept "keep *_product@cpu_*_*", "keep *_product@acc_*_*".

If we put the SwitchProducer branches "out of line" and use EDAliases, like

productCpu = cms.EDProducer("CPUProducer", ...)

productAcc = cms.EDProducer("AccProducer", ...)

product = SwitchProducer(
    cpu = cms.EDAlias("productCpu"),
    acc = cms.EDAlias("productAcc")
)

then

  • we cannot do "keep *" (this issue), and we probably do not want to
  • we can use "keep *_product_*_*" to keep only the one that runs
  • we can use "keep *_productCpu_*_*", "keep *_productAcc_*_*" to run and keep both

@makortel
Copy link
Contributor

The design goals included

  • the consumers of a SwitchProducer do not care which of the case-EDProducers get run
    • product@cpu etc being available for consumers in the same process is accidental
  • allow running CPU/CUDA/etc versions, but those need to be explicit

In the first case, even if the "inline products" of SwitchProducer were allowed to be persisted, they couldn't be stored at the same time with the SwitchProducer "output product" for the same "duplicate branch" reason as the with the second case.

(for example, to send them from the HLT jobs to the DQM jobs and perform an online validation)

For this use case, would the aim be to

  • let the SwitchProducer control the running of the case EDProducer, and store the cpu/acc versions just as they exist
  • run both cpu and acc versions on each Event
  • use other Path(s) to control how often the cpu and acc versions get run for the output
  • something else?

In particular, I'm concerned about what would happen if we use productCpu or productAcc directly in the reconstruction, while also using (or keeping) the product alias.

Currently with Tasks each consumer of productCpu/productAcc will cause the consumed EDProducer to be run, and each consumer of product will cause the chosen case of the two to be run. With ConditionalTask (#36938), only the consumers in the same Path as the ConditionalTask would cause the EDProducers to run.
